fenugrec:

--- Quote from: StrayElectrons on December 23, 2024, 06:32:10 pm ---But I'm still not sure what "AHL" means for D8039AHL?

--- End quote ---

For the 8039 : apparently nothing, see screenshot. I wouldn't worry too much, just backup your cal, get a "new" 8039, socket it, move on. That is, of course, if you're sure there's not another device on the bus that is shorting the Dx pins and causing the weird levels.
